Project manager/Senior Operations engineer at Craig Technologies in Bethesda, MD

Education:
The Project Manager/Senior Operations Engineer shall have, at a minimum, a graduate degree (master's degree or above) from an accredited college/university, in computer engineering, electrical engineering, communications management, computer science, information technology, or communications systems. Certification:
In lieu of the graduate degree, the Project Manager/Senior Operations Engineer may have one of the following certifications:
CNSSI 4012-4016 Certificate; NDU CIO Certificate; CISSP Certificate; CISM Certificate; GSLC; CASP Certificate; CCISO Certificate; or PgMP Certificate. Work
Experience:
The Project Manager/Senior Operations Engineer shall have at least seven years of combined experience in computer and networking project management to support Local Area Networks and systems which include network switches and routers, Ethernet (10BaseT and Gigabit), Fiber Optics, wireless networking, firewalls, client/host configurations, and Windows/Linux servers trouble shooting, testing and repair. Years of experience beyond the minimum may be considered a strength. Work experience shall also include/demonstrate:
- Planning and directing tasks; - Determining resource requirement and costs; - Preparing schedules; - Assigning work to subordinates; - Monitoring progress of tasks and preparing progress reports; - Reviewing products before they are delivered; - Communicating with all levels of management orally and in writing; - Management of network designs, installations, implementation of standards, and conversion and migration methodologies to enhance network technologies; - Resolving complex problems that impact system availability; and - Monitoring network performance and recommending improvements. This position is part of the Cybersecurity Workforce (CSWF), at the Master Proficiency Level, and is in Category 70, Specialty Area 74 of the DON Cybersecurity Workforce Qualification Matrix of the SECNAV M-5239.2, Cyberspace Information Technology and Cybersecurity Workforce Management and Qualifications Manual (Jun 2016).
Salary Range:
$80K -- $100K

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
